Information About 300ER4060
The 300ER4060 bookshelf drive is equipped with a variety of different parameters, some of the parameters are P.048 for V/Hz or Vector Mode Regulation, P.043 Fault Auto Reset Attempts, P.020 Jog Speed Reference, and many more. The P.048 parameter can be used to select which drive regulator type will be used which can be volts/hertz or vector. The volts/hertz (V/Hz) control will provide open-loop volts per the hertz regulation which is best used in general-use applications. The vector control on this drive can be used in sensorless vector controls or flux vector control.
A keypad is available on the front of the 300ER4060 drive which is used to operate and program the drive itself. The top portion of the keypad has a screen that is used to designate the parameter values, the error codes, as well as the drive parameters, some of which have already been mentioned in the above paragraph. There are a total of fourteen singular LEDs on the keypad which indicate the operating and status mode of the 300ER4060 drive; the LEDs can also be used to identify the drive outputs of which the values will be displayed on the display.
This model can be programmed to supply regulation of the flux vector control (FVC) but to do so an encoder must be installed on the motor. The connections on the terminal board needed to provide the encoding will be connected to terminals four through nine on the regulator board's terminal strip.
Manufacturer information
Reliance Electric, a pioneering electrical equipment manufacturer, was founded in 1904. Acquired by Rockwell Automation, it specialized in motors, drives, and industrial automation solutions. Known for innovation, Reliance played a key role in advancing industrial technology.
